Abstract Soils that contain swelling clay minerals (e.g., montmorillonite) expand and contract during wetting and drying, causing movement within the soil profile. This process, known as argilliturbation, can alter artefact distributions, destroy stratigraphy and complicate the interpretation of archaeological deposits.
